Web12 mei 2024 · However, for those that really wish to have a simple rule: Among the repair people I respect most, the consensus is that for a standard 25.5-inch scale, you should add 1/16-inch to the scale length for the first string, and 3/16-inch to the length for the sixth string. This slope of 1/8-inch difference from strings 1 to 6 is likely to yield ... Web7 aug. 2014 · I had the same problem on an electro-acoustic, but that was after I'd taken the saddle off. The solution was to bed it down properly on the bridge, as the pup needs to have very good physical contact with the saddle. Gentle tapping was the order of the day, till I heard that the string was being picked up. The Intonator finds the correct location for placing the saddle on a flattop guitar bridge. Dan Erlewine designed it to use before cutting the saddle slot in new bridges, or when you fill and reslot an existing saddle. Web8 sep. 2016 · Replace Your Saddle . If your guitar has a plastic nut and saddle, replacing them with a harder material may be the single most dramatic improvement you can make. The saddle has a significant impact on a guitar’s tone, while a new nut will primarily affect the sound of open (not chorded or capoed) strings.
